P.S. 376 and Evergreen Middle School for Urban Exploration are both public schools in Bushwick (West) and Bushwick (East). P.S. 376 leads on overall rating and ela proficiency; Evergreen Middle School for Urban Exploration leads on attendance and parent satisfaction. Overall: 80/100 (P.S. 376) vs 37/100 (Evergreen Middle School for Urban Exploration).
How they compare
| Metric | P.S. 376 | Evergreen Middle School for Urban Exploration |
|---|---|---|
| Overall rating | 80/100 (leads) | 37/100 |
| ELA proficiency | 81% (leads) | 37% |
| Math proficiency | 79% (leads) | 37% |
| Attendance | 92% | 96% (leads) |
| Student diversity | 39% (leads) | 34% |
| Average class size | 21 | 21 |
| Parent satisfaction | 92/100 | 96/100 (leads) |
| Program breadth | — | 100/100 |
